The Vanoise National Park is one of the highlights of the Tarentaise region.
Tignes Le Lac sits just next to the beautiful big Tignes lake. It's made up of an array of high rise apartment blocks and hotels with a few traditional chalets dotted around.
Tignes Le Lavachet offers a relaxed and local atmosphere while still keeping you close to the slopes. Its quieter streets and lakeside setting make it perfect for a peaceful holiday. You can enjoy a mix of dining options and easy access to the wider Tignes area thanks to the night bus service. This makes it a great choice for both winter and summer stays.
Tignes Val Claret is a lively and convenient base for your ski holiday, offering easy access to the Grande Motte glacier and the wider Tignes ski area. With plenty of shops, bars and restaurants, you can enjoy après-ski without venturing far. The village’s mix of self-catered apartments, chalets and hotels caters to different budgets and group sizes, making it ideal whether you’re travelling with friends, family or just looking for a central spot to explore the slopes.
ignes 1800 combines a relaxed village feel with modern facilities and easy access to the slopes. Set just above the dam, it offers good value accommodation, family-friendly appeal and a quieter atmosphere than the busier parts of the resort. It’s a great choice if you want to enjoy everything Tignes has to offer while staying somewhere calm and scenic.
Tignes Les Brévières offers a slower pace of life with a warm and welcoming atmosphere that feels a world away from the busier villages higher up. It’s the kind of place where you can truly unwind, enjoy good food and take in the mountain scenery. If you value charm and tranquillity over nightlife, this is the perfect corner of Tignes for your holiday.

See allLatest News & ReviewsTignes hosts a wide range of events throughout the year. There is a constant barrage of live music après-ski throughout the winter, as well as the much anticipated Live in Tignes festival each April. In the summer, the resort plays home to some major trail running events, such as the High Trail Vanoise in July and the Tignes Trail in August.
